City, County seek Ethnic Fest volunteers

Volunteers help make Ethnic Fest a premier celebration of cultures in the Pacific Northwest. More than 50 volunteers staff the annual event in Tacoma’s Wright Park. This year it will be held July 28-29.

Traditional ethnic foods, entertainment, arts and crafts, community information and hands-on art activities are enjoyed by tens of thousands of people at Ethnic Fest each year. Behind the scenes, volunteers work to make the fun possible. Tasks range from setting up and breaking down the booths to providing information as needed.

Ethnic Fest is sponsored by Pierce County Council District 4 in partnership with Metro Parks and the City of Tacoma.
